Weather in February

February displays a slight increase in temperature compared to January, but the weather in American Fork continues to be dominated by winter's chill. Snowfall is slightly less intense than in January, marking a gradual transition towards spring. Despite more daylight hours becoming available, Evident snowy landscapes continue to define the city’s scenic views. Warmly-clad residents and tourists can still enjoy winter recreational activities as the sun shines for about 6.6 hours per day. Gusty winds could sometimes enhance the cold feel, turbulently stirring up the settled snow.

Temperature

Transitioning from January to February, American Fork observes an average high-temperature of a still cold 35.6°F (2°C), differing subtly from the previous month. American Fork encounters an average low-temperature of 20.3°F (-6.5°C) during February nights.

Humidity

In American Fork, the average relative humidity in February is 81%.

Rainfall

In American Fork, Utah, during February, the rain falls for 10.3 days and regularly aggregates up to 1.81" (46mm) of precipitation. Throughout the year, there are 123.2 rainfall days, and 16.73" (425mm) of precipitation is accumulated.

Snowfall

Months with snowfall are January through May, October through December. In American Fork, in February, snow falls for 11.9 days, with typically accumulated 9.45" (240mm) of snow. In American Fork, Utah, during the entire year, snow falls for 58.5 days and aggregates up to 44.49" (1130mm) of snow.

Daylight

The average length of the day in February in American Fork is 10h and 42min.
On the first day of the month, sunrise is at 7:36 am and sunset at 5:45 pm. On the last day of February, in American Fork, sunrise is at 7:00 am and sunset at 6:18 pm MST.

Sunshine

In February, the average sunshine in American Fork, Utah, is 6.6h.

UV index

The average daily maximum UV index in February in American Fork is 2. A UV Index value of 2, and less, symbolizes a minimal health vulnerability from exposure to the Sun's UV rays for ordinary individuals.
